Food, markets and regional flavors

Regional Lombard cuisine blends lake fish, polenta, fresh vegetables, and seasonal produce. In Osteno-Claino, you’ll find family-run eateries that welcome children and provide kid-friendly portions. Local markets are a chance to taste seasonal fruit, hand-made cheeses, and baked goods sourced from nearby farms. For a special lake-dish experience, look for restaurants serving lavarello (a lake fish traditional to Lugano and Como areas) or risotto with perch, paired with local wines. Local etiquette and language tips

Italian is the primary language in Lombardy, with English commonly understood in tourist areas and among service providers. A few basic phrases in Italian can smooth every interaction: saying hello (ciao or buongiorno), please (per favore), thank you (grazie), and excuse me (mi scusi). Locally, hospitality and shared meals are an important part of the culture, so embracing a relaxed, friendly approach helps create a richer travel experience. Tipping is appreciated but not obligatory in Italy; rounding up the bill in family-friendly restaurants is common and convenient when traveling with children.
